Jul 25, 2007 Quickie Link: Refugee Tribunal Alleges a Gay Refugee of Being a Heterosexual
By vanrozenheim

(Australia) - Despite a High Court rebuke and assurances to the Senate, immigration authorities are still finding ways to ignore pleas for protection on the basis of anti-gay persecution. Egyptian-born Mohamed (Mike) Sarhan is the latest in a string of cases where bigoted assumptions by the Refugee Review Tribunal (RRT) and the Immigration Department are putting gay people at risk of torture. Sarhan and his Australian partner Brad Corchorane celebrated their second anniversary last week with rings and a ceremony at Sydney Town Hall, but the RRT accused them of faking homosexuality.
